OLN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2021 in Review

388 of the 5,728 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Olin (OLN) for Q3 2021, worth a combined $6.58B — up 3.5% from $6.36B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 66 funds opened new OLN positions and 35 closed out — a net gain of 31 holders — while 141 added to existing stakes and 112 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Millennium Management, adding an estimated $43.7M. The largest seller was Sachem Head Capital Management, cutting an estimated $140M.
